How The area of the circle is 78.5 square meters. actually works
The formula for the area of a circle is A = πr², where A represents area and r represents radius. Rearranging gives r = √(A/π). Plugging in 78.5 square meters, the radius equals approximately 4.97 meters, giving a diameter near 9.94 meters. This metric becomes vital when estimating floor coverage, material needs, or room capacity—especially in spaces requiring smooth, radially balanced designs. Modern tools and software use this calculation to simulate layouts, optimize space, and ensure structural feasibility.

Q: How do you calculate the exact size from this area?
Start by dividing the area by Pi (approximately 3.1416), then take the square root to find the radius, then double it to get the diameter—this precise method ensures reliable results for planning.
